MIAMI SHORES, Fla. – The Barry University softball team (29-18, 11-8 SSC) took advantage of four Triton errors to pick up a 6-1 Sunshine State Conference win over the Eckerd Tritons (5-35, 0-19 SSC) earlier tonight at Buccaneer Field.
Kristina Lemon gave the Tritons an early 1-0 lead in the fourth inning driving in the go ahead run with an RBI single. However, the Buccaneers bounced back and scored three times on a hit and three errors in the bottom of the fifth to regain the lead. Barry added three more runs in the sixth for a 6-1 advantage and held on for the win.
Ramie Garcia (Jr., Scottsdale, Ariz.) went 3.2 innings, gave up one run and struck out two, while Elizabeth Bennett (So., Pembroke Pines, Fla.) hurled the final 3.1 innings and struck out five to pick up the win and improved to 16-10 overall. Kristina Lemon (4-15) suffered the loss for the Tritons giving up six runs (two earned) and struck out six.
Cristina DeTagle (Fr., North Miami Beach, Fla.) went two-for-three with two RBI and scored once to lead Barry, while
Krista Latessa (Sr., Bradenton, Fla.) added two RBI. Lemon went one-for-three to lead the Tritons.
Both teams will be back in action for the final two games of the series on Saturday, Apr. 23 at 2 pm.
